Подзаголовки:
— Важность понимания диапазона чисел в компьютерной работе
— Как определить диапазон целых положительных чисел на компьютере
— Советы по работе с целыми числами в заданном диапазоне
Инструкция по шагам:
1. Определите тип целых чисел: 8-битные, 16-битные, 32-битные или 64-битные. Это определяет максимальное число, с которым компьютер может работать.
2. Определите знаковость чисел: положительные, отрицательные или знаковые. Если числа знаковые, то положительные числа будут иметь максимальную половину диапазона чисел (от 0 до максимума), а отрицательные — минимальную половину диапазона (от минимума до -1).
3. Определите максимальное число, которое можно хранить в выбранном типе целых чисел. Например: для 8-битных целых чисел это 255, для 16-битных — 65 535, для 32-битных — 2 147 483 647, а для 64-битных — 9 223 372 036 854 775 807.
4. Определите минимальное число, которое можно хранить в выбранном типе целых чисел. Это обычно 0 (если числа положительные) или — max (если числа знаковые и отрицательные).
Советы:
— При работе с целыми числами всегда убедитесь, что выбранный тип целых чисел соответствует вашим требованиям. Недостаточно большой диапазон чисел может привести к ошибкам в программе, а слишком большой может замедлить работу и занять слишком много памяти.
— Если вам нужно работать только с положительными числами, рекомендуется использовать тип без знака (unsigned). В этом случае вы получите два раза больший диапазон чисел.
— Если вы пишете программу на языке высокого уровня (например, Python или Java), то вам скорее всего не придется вручную определять диапазон чисел. Однако, важно понимать, что ваша программа все равно будет использовать конкретный тип целых чисел и может достигнуть предела диапазона, что приведет к ошибке программы.